EVERYBODY??™S LANGUAGE: A UNIVERSAL LANGUAGE FOR BUSINESS AND TECHNOLOGY. We
are often driven by tactical decisions to alleviate organizational concerns and to provide rapid
solutions to problems that arise. The proposed service-oriented modeling language is designed to
ease time to market by strengthening the ties between business and technology organizations. This
can accelerate the delivery process of software assets to the production environment. Furthermore,
the service-oriented modeling language can also be employed to fill in communication gaps and
enhance alignment between the problem and solution domain bodies.
To achieve these goals, the service-oriented modeling language offers an intuitive syntax,
a simple vocabulary, and a taxonomy that can be well understood and easily employed by various
business and technology stakeholders during service life cycle phases and projects. The language
can be utilized not only by professional modelers, architects, or developers, but by managers,
business executives, business analysts, business architects, and even project administrators.
